To delete your Telegram account permanently, open Telegram’s official deactivation page, sign in with the account’s phone number, and confirm the deletion. Telegram sends the required login code inside Telegram rather than by text message, and completed account deletion cannot be undone.

What should you know before deleting your Telegram account?

Permanent deletion is different from logging out, uninstalling Telegram, or deleting individual chats. Telegram says account deletion permanently removes the account’s messages, contacts, and other data from its system.

Before starting, make sure you can open Telegram on at least one device. Telegram requires confirmation through the account, so access to the phone number alone may not be enough when the login code is delivered to an existing Telegram session.

  • Save any information or media you still need before deleting the account.
  • Transfer responsibility for important groups or channels to another administrator if necessary.
  • Check every device on which you use Telegram for the confirmation code.
  • Do not proceed if you only want to sign out, remove the app, hide your phone number, or delete selected conversations.

Telegram does not offer a way to restore a deleted account. Creating another account later with the same phone number does not recover the deleted account’s history, contacts, or groups.

How can I delete my account on Telegram online?

Telegram directs users to its official deactivation page and recommends completing the process in a non-mobile browser. A desktop or laptop browser may therefore be easier to use than a phone browser.

  2. Enter the phone number connected to the Telegram account. Include the country code and check the number carefully before continuing.
  3. Submit the sign-in request.
  4. Open Telegram on a device where the account is already signed in and look for the login code from Telegram.
  5. Return to the account-management page, enter the code, and complete sign-in.
  6. Select the option to delete the account and continue to the final confirmation.

If you searched for “how can I delete my account in Telegram,” note that Telegram’s official FAQ directs users to the separate deactivation page for immediate deletion. Simply removing the Telegram app from a device does not delete the account.

How do you confirm Telegram account deletion?

Telegram sends the login code through Telegram, not by SMS. Look in the verified service-notification chat named Telegram on a phone, tablet, or computer where the account is already open.

  1. Copy the login code from the Telegram service message.
  2. Enter the code on the account-management page.
  3. Choose the account-deletion option after signing in.
  4. Read the final warning about permanent data loss.
  5. Select the final confirmation only if you are certain that you want the account deleted.

Never give the code to another person or enter it into an unofficial page. The deletion request must be confirmed through access to the Telegram account, and Telegram says the result cannot be reversed.

What should you do if the Telegram verification code never arrives?

First, do not wait only for a text message. Telegram’s official instructions say the deletion login code is delivered inside Telegram rather than by SMS.

  • Check the Telegram service-notification chat on every device where the account may still be signed in.
  • Confirm that you entered the correct phone number and country code on the official page.
  • If Telegram is open on another device, use that active session to retrieve the code.
  • If you lost the phone or SIM but still control the number, contact the mobile carrier about restoring access to that number.
  • If you have neither the linked phone number nor an active Telegram session, Telegram says it cannot identify you through additional account information and cannot provide an alternative recovery method.

If an active session remains available, protect it while resolving the problem. Telegram’s official guidance allows users to review active sessions under Settings and Devices, while two-step verification can add a password to future sign-ins.

How does automatic Telegram account deletion after inactivity work?

Automatic deletion is Telegram’s separate self-destruction setting for inactive accounts. It is not an immediate substitute for submitting and confirming a manual deletion request.

Telegram currently states that an account is automatically deleted after an extended period without coming online, with eighteen months as the default. The deletion includes messages, media, contacts, and other data stored in Telegram’s cloud.

To review or change the period, open Telegram Settings and look under Privacy and Security for the option concerning automatic account deletion after inactivity. The wording may vary by app version. Choose only a period shown in the official Telegram app; do not rely on an old guide for the current choices.

What happens after you permanently delete a Telegram account?

Telegram removes the deleted account’s messages, contacts, groups, and associated account data from its system. People you previously messaged may still retain their own copies of messages you sent, so deleting the account does not guarantee that every copy disappears from another person’s chat history.

  • Groups and channels created by the deleted account remain, but they are left without their original creator.
  • Existing administrators keep their administrative rights.
  • Other members can continue using groups created by the deleted account.
  • The deleted account’s contacts and chat history cannot be restored to a later account.
  • The old username should not be treated as reserved or guaranteed to be available after deletion.

You may not be able to register again immediately with the same phone number. If Telegram later allows that number to register, the registration creates a new user: the old history, contacts, and groups do not return, people who saved the number may be notified, and the new account appears as a separate conversation with an empty history.
